About #DDA28A Color Code
In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 17°, a saturation of 55%, and a lightness of 70%. The HSV representation shows a hue of 17°, a saturation of 38%, and a value of 87%.
- HEX: #DDA28A
- RGB: rgb(221, 162, 138)
- HSL: hsl(17, 55%, 70%)
- HSV: hsv(17, 38%, 87%)
- CMYK: 0.00% cyan, 27.00% magenta, 38.00% yellow, 13.00% black
- XYZ: 49.08, 43.53, 22.67
- Yxy: 43.53, 0.4257, 0.3776
- Hunter Lab: 71.91, 20.28, 21.57
- CIE-Lab: 71.91, 20.28, 21.57
In the XYZ color space, this color is represented as X: 49.08, Y: 43.53, Z: 22.67. The Yxy representation further refines this as Y: 43.53, x: 0.4257, and y: 0.3776.
In the Hunter Lab color space, this color is represented as L: 71.91, a: 20.28, and b: 21.57. Similarly, in the CIE-Lab color space, it is represented as L: 71.91, a: 20.28, and b: 21.57.
